I don't mind the investment of the YCP community digging in and caring enough to engage and share information on this forum. It's what makes it fun. They have a lot to be proud of and look forward to. I think they are discussed as a national contender year after year because they are. Cabrini needed a furious comeback and a spectacular dive by Gerzabek to make to the semi's, and York handled them earlier in 2019. They've been close, and I think they give themselves a chance. This year in particular they've actually had a lot of well thought of youth hit the roster; and a mix of veterans, that have been living and breathing a consistent, extremely invested head coach's messaging. I like their chances as much as (or more than) CNU. But Berkman has to have his roster flinch for anyone to get past them. Doesn't happen very often.
